Imagine truly unlimited phone calls and texts to any local network and a large allocation of monthly mobile data for just R299/month.
That’s what MTN South Africa unveiled last month when it launched SuperFlex, a mobile tariff plan that allows consumers to choose how much data they want, coupled with unlimited minutes and SMSes and a six-month free trial to the mobile version of Disney+.
The new plans start at R299 for 10GB of anytime data. The plans on offer, all providing unlimited phone calls and SMSes, are:
• 10GB: R299
• 15GB: R399
• 20GB: R479
MTN described SuperFlex as a “mobile plan that offers customers simplicity, customisation and flexibility” without paperwork, contact lock-in or credit checks.
